答案#include 人细格里它象观main()人细格里它象观{人细格里它象观int n,i,j,k=0,sum=0,a[100];人细格里它象观printf("请输入一个数字\n");人细格里它象观scanf("%d",&n);人细格里它象观for(i=1;i
写一个程序,从键盘输入一个任意的正整数n,能找到并输出n以内的所有完数及其因子. 厂织织达眼圆月于温一个数如果恰好等于它的因子之和,这个数就称为“完数”.例如6=1+2+3相关知识点: 试题来源: 解析 #include 度信明main()度信明{度信明int n,i,j,k=0,sum=0,a[100];度信明printf("请输入一个数字...
1 写一个程序,从键盘输入一个任意的正整数n,能找到并输出n以内的所有完数及其因子.一个数如果恰好等于它的因子之和,这个数就称为“完数”.例如6=1+2+3 2写一个程序,从键盘输入一个任意的正整数n,能找到并输出n以内的所有完数及其因子.一个数如果恰好等于它的因子之和,这个数就称为“完数”.例如6=1+...
用C语言写程序,输入一个正整数n(n大于1,小于等于100),再输入n个整数,先输出最小值及其下标(设最小值唯一,下标从0开始),再讲最小值与第一个数交换,并输出交换后的n个数。 用C语言写! -4 3 8 6 78 -4 3 输出 6 3 8 -4 78 5 输入 示例 用C语言写程序,输入一个正整数n(n大于1,...
cout << "输入两个正整数:" << endl; cin >> m >> n; if (m < 1 || n < 0) return; for (int k = m; k >= 1; k--) if (m % k == 0 && n % k == 0) break; cout << "最大公因子:" << k << endl; }反馈...
根据如图所示的程序框图.输入一个正整数n.将输出的x值依次记为x1.x2.x3.-.xn,输出的y值依次记为y1.y2.y3.-.yn. (1)求数列{xn}的通项公式, (2)写出y1.y2.y3.y4的值.由此猜想出数列{yn}的通项公式, (3)若zn=x1y1+x2y2+--+xnyn.求zn.
问题:写一个程序,对于一个正整数,输出它所有可能的连续自然数(两个以上)之和的算式 分析: 设输入的数为N;拆分为k个数;拆分后连续数的第一个数为m。则有 N = m + (m+1) + (m+2) + …… + (m+k-1) = k*m + 1+2+3+……+(k-1) = ...
include<stdio.h> main(){ int n,i,j,k=0,sum=0,a[100];printf("请输入一个数字\n");scanf("%d",&n);for(i=1;i<=n;i++){ sum=0;k=0;for(j=1;j
题目写一程序,从键盘输入两个正整数,求其最小公倍数并输出。答案 解:用循环从小到大(两数乘积)测试可能的公倍数,遇到第一个公倍数即为所求。#include using namespace std;void main(){int m, n;cout << "输入两个正整数:" << endl;cin >> m >> n;if (m < 1 || n < 0) retu...
int main(){ int number,sum=0;cin>>number;for(int i=1; i<=number/2; i++)if(number % ...